History
Early models tend to offer a means of securing one wheel: these can be a grooved piece of concrete
Concrete is a composite material composed of aggregate bound together with a fluid cement that cures to a solid over time. It is the second-most-used substance (after water), the most–widely used building material, and the most-manufactur ...
in the ground, a forked piece of metal into which a wheel of the bicycle is pushed, or a horizontal "ladder" providing positions for the front wheel of many bicycles. These are not very effective, since a thief need only detach the wheel in question from the bicycle to free the rest of the bicycle. They also do not offer much support, and a row of bicycles in this type of stand are susceptible to all being toppled in a domino effect
A domino effect is the cumulative effect produced when one event sets off a series of similar or related events, a form of chain reaction. The term is an analogy to a falling row of dominoes. It typically refers to a linked sequence of events ...
. These types of stand are known as "wheel benders" among cyclists.
A modern version is known as the "Sheffield rack" or "Sheffield stand" after the city of Sheffield
Sheffield is a city in South Yorkshire, England, situated south of Leeds and east of Manchester. The city is the administrative centre of the City of Sheffield. It is historically part of the West Riding of Yorkshire and some of its so ...
in England where these were pioneered. These consist of a thick metal bar or tube bent into the shape of a square arch. The top part is about level with the top bar of the bicycle frame, and thus supports the bicycle and allows the frame to be secured. The origin of the racks was when the frugal citizens of Sheffield had to decide what to do with some old gas piping. Local cyclists suggested the cycle rack idea and two simple bends later, and a little concrete in the ground, the rack was born. At the time this was a revolution in a world of 'single-point holders' that bent wheels and offered little lockability for frames. A version of this design feature a second, lower horizontal bar to support smaller bikes (this version is also known as "A stand"), and are coated to reduce their surface hardness
In materials science, hardness (antonym: softness) is a measure of the resistance to plastic deformation, such as an indentation (over an area) or a scratch (linear), induced mechanically either by Pressing (metalworking), pressing or abrasion ...
and to not scratch the bike's paintwork.
Since 1984 the City of Toronto
Toronto ( , locally pronounced or ) is the List of the largest municipalities in Canada by population, most populous city in Canada. It is the capital city of the Provinces and territories of Canada, Canadian province of Ontario. With a p ...
has installed post and ring bicycle racks consisting of a steel bollard or post topped by a cast aluminium ring. In August 2006, it became publicly known that these stands could be defeated by prying the ring off with a two-by-four, limiting its effectiveness in high-crime areas.
In Amsterdam
Amsterdam ( , ; ; ) is the capital of the Netherlands, capital and Municipalities of the Netherlands, largest city of the Kingdom of the Netherlands. It has a population of 933,680 in June 2024 within the city proper, 1,457,018 in the City Re ...
two-tiered bicycle stands are ubiquitous. Bikes can be parked in a smaller area as the handlebars (usually wider than the back of the bicycle) of every other one is at a different height (either high or low). These racks are made of steel and have a large bar to which the frame may be easily locked. Most Dutch bicycles have a rear wheel lock, so that wheel need not be locked.
Classes
Bike parking needs vary from environment to environment.
;Class I:
:Some locations require Class I standards (commonly referred to as long-term bike parking). Class I parking regulations are implemented when bicycles will be parked for hours at a time. Examples of these environments are office buildings, elementary schools, libraries, etc. When implementing Class I bike racks, installers should also incorporate some form of weather protection for the racks and bikes.[ (See also ]Bicycle parking station
A bicycle parking station, or bicycle garage, is a building or structure designed for use as a bicycle parking facility. Such a facility can be as simple as a lockable bike cage or shed or as complex as a purpose-built multi-level building: th ...
.)
;Class II:
:More commonly seen in public areas are Class II bike racks. These bike racks are needed when cyclists will be leaving their bikes unattended for less than two hours. Weather protection is not as important for this class, however proximity to main attractions and public visibility should be considered to encourage usage and enhance security. Class II bike racks can be implemented near restaurants, parks, picnic areas, or other similar places.[Victoria Transport Policy Institute. Area needed
Bicycle parking takes up much less space than parking for cars. A typical bicycle is about 1.8 meters long, 1 meter high and 40-60 cm wide. Based on an ordinary bicycle, the Stavanger
Stavanger, officially the Stavanger Municipality, is a city and municipalities of Norway, municipality in Norway. It is the third largest city and third largest metropolitan area in Norway (through conurbation with neighboring Sandnes) and the ...
municipality guide suggests the following area requirements for parking racks:
* Area-efficient A racks: 17.5 m2 for 10 bicycles (0.5 meter width per bicycle)
* 2-story rack: 7 m2 for 10 bikes (0.4 meter width per bike)
The guide indicates that a depth of 3.5 meters is needed (of which 2 m is for the bicycle and rack, and 1.5 m for access). If cargo bike
There have been many human powered vehicles designed and constructed specifically for transporting loads since their earliest appearance in the history of the bicycle, 20th century. They are referred to variously depending on the number of wheel ...
s or bikes with trailers
Trailer may refer to:
Transportation
* Trailer (vehicle), an unpowered vehicle pulled by a powered vehicle
** Baggage trailer, a large flatbed baggage trolley
** Bicycle trailer, a wheeled frame for hitching to a bicycle to tow cargo or passen ...
are to be able to be parked, the area must be increased.
If there is very little floor space, a bicycle rack can be used where the bike is hung uphill behind the front wheels, but such racks are more cumbersome to use.
Installation
Where a bike rack is installed is just as important as how safe and useful it is. The better the location, the more use the bike rack will encourage. Bike racks should be installed in an area that is highly visible to the public. By avoiding isolated areas and hidden spaces, cyclists will feel safe enough to lock their bikes there. Crowded locations will also deter bike thieves from stealing bicycles. Also, by placing bike racks in a highly visible area, the location will most likely be near common places of interest, making it more convenient for people to ride their bike to their destinations.
However, while a bike rack should be implemented in a visible area, it is important that the bike rack have adequate spacing away from pedestrians and other traffic. Bike riders will need ample space to maneuver their bike around and into the rack, without hitting other parked bikes, cars, or people. It is also important to place bike racks far enough away from doorways, sidewalks, or paths where it may obstruct traffic flow.[
Another important factor to consider is weather protection. If bike racks are being used for long-term parking, the bike rack should be placed under some form of weather protection. This will not only help protect the bike rack from corrosion, but also encourage bike riders to store their bikes there for extended periods of time.][
Although the primary use for a bicycle stand is for parking, it is useful at times to use it for maintenance and adjustments. While it is difficult to spin a rear wheel while making derailleur adjustments, if a stand were high enough to support the rear of the bike by the saddle nose, then this problem could be solved. Generally speaking, stands are not high enough for this and quite often have bracings and other obstructions in their construction that would prevent such use.
